Synthlab

Modular Synthesizer Studio

Synthlab is in fact a simple Reaktor clone. It allows you to build synthesisers in a graphical manner.

Currenly Synthlab is intended as a standalone application. We probably provide a plugin in the future.

It currently runs on:

It should also run on Linux and Android, but this has not been tested yet.

It’s a JUCE project, so simply go to juce.com and download the framework. Then start the projucer and open the project file in order to generate your platform configuration.
